Investigate contributions of cochlear implants (CIs) and hearing aids (HAs) towards musical emotion in bimodal (CI and HA together) users.
Bimodal implantees and normal-hearing (NH) controls were recruited from a tertiary academic centre and via community outreach. Participants listened to ten musical clips and rated on scales of valence (happiness vs. sadness) and arousal (excitement vs. calm). Primary outcome measures included discrepancy – difference from validated normative ratings for each stimulus – and range – difference between each participant’s maximum and minimum rating – of both valence and arousal.
27 bimodal implantees and 21 NH controls
Compared with bimodal listening, participants experienced increased valence discrepancy with CI alone (2.07 vs. 1.86, p = 0.027) and increased arousal discrepancy with HA alone (1.84 vs. 1.60, p = 0.029). Similarly, valence range was lower in the CI-only condition (4.57 vs. 5.40, p = 0.011), and arousal range was lower via HA (4.84 vs. 5.68, p = 0.013). CI listening alone was not significantly different from HA alone for any measured outcome. Bimodal participants performed worse than NH controls.
Bimodal listening has diminished emotional responses to music compared to NH controls, but is superior to HA or CI alone. Our findings support bimodal fitting to enhance musical experience.
本研究旨在探究人工耳蜗(cochlear implants, CIs)与助听器(hearing aids, HAs)对双模式(即同时使用人工耳蜗与助听器)使用者音乐情绪感知的贡献。
双模式植入者与正常听力(normal-hearing, NH)对照组受试者均从三级学术医疗中心及社区外展渠道招募获得。受试者需聆听10段音乐片段,并基于情绪效价(valence,对应愉悦与悲伤维度)与情绪唤醒度(arousal,对应兴奋与平静维度)量表完成评分。本研究的主要结局指标包括效价与唤醒度两方面的评分偏差值(即受试者评分与经过验证的标准评分之间的差值)以及评分极差(即受试者单次评分中最高分与最低分之间的差值)。
本研究共纳入27名双模式植入者与21名正常听力对照组受试者。
与双模式聆听状态相比,受试者仅使用人工耳蜗时的效价评分偏差值显著升高(2.07 vs. 1.86,p=0.027),仅使用助听器时的唤醒度评分偏差值显著升高(1.84 vs. 1.60,p=0.029)。与之类似,仅使用人工耳蜗状态下的效价评分极差显著降低(4.57 vs. 5.40,p=0.011),仅使用助听器状态下的唤醒度评分极差同样显著降低(4.84 vs. 5.68,p=0.013)。仅使用人工耳蜗与仅使用助听器两种状态下,所有测量结局指标均无显著差异。双模式使用者的音乐情绪感知表现显著差于正常听力对照组受试者。
与正常听力对照组相比,双模式聆听状态下受试者对音乐的情绪感知反应有所减弱,但相较于单独使用助听器或单独使用人工耳蜗的状态,双模式聆听的表现更优。本研究结果支持采用双模式适配方案以提升使用者的音乐聆听体验。
